Announcing the Amnis Testnet Launch
Amnis Finance, a staking protocol built on the Aptos chain, has announced the launch of its testnet, allowing users to stake APT and earn rewards in a liquid and flexible way. The testnet is a precursor to the mainnet launch, expected to happen in Q4 2023.
Introduction
Amnis Finance aims to provide a simple and user-friendly interface for staking APT tokens, the native currency of Aptos, a scalable and interoperable blockchain platform. Users who stake amAPT tokens through Amnis AMm will receive stAPT tokens, which represent their stake and can be used in various DeFi applications. However, users first need to mint amAPT by using APT.
By staking APT tokens through Amnis, users can enjoy several benefits, such as:
Earn passive income from staking rewards, which are expected to be around 8% APR.
Retain liquidity and flexibility of their staked assets, as they can use stAPT tokens for lending, borrowing, trading, yield farming, or other DeFi activities.
Participate in the governance of the Amnis protocol, as AMI holders can vote on critical parameters and proposals that affect the staking ecosystem.
Access a range of integrated apps and services that complement Amnis's staking capabilities, such as Petra, a multi-currency wallet that supports APT and AMI tokens.
The testnet launch of Amnis Finance is a significant milestone for the Aptos community, as it demonstrates the potential of liquid staking on the Aptos chain. Liquid staking turns illiquid-staked assets into liquid assets, meaning users can enjoy the benefits of staking without sacrificing liquidity or opportunity cost. Liquid staking also enhances the security and decentralization of the network, as more users are incentivized to stake their tokens and delegate them to validators.

Instruction
Access the Amnis AMM website: https://testnet.amnis.finance/mint and connect Atops blockchain-based wallet (recommendation: Petra wallet)
You need some APT testnet tokens to execute transactions by clicking the “Faucet” button.
Once users have some testnet APT tokens, they can mint amAPT by using APT testnet tokens by entering the amount they want to mint and confirming the transaction. Users will immediately receive amAPT tokens in return, which they can use to stake stAPT and utilize in various DeFi applications on the Aptos chain.
Once you have amAPT, you can switch to the Stake feature and start staking amAPT
